3分钟实战wechat-need-web深度解析与浏览器端微信完全访问方案【免费下载链接】wechat-need-web让微信网页版可用 / Allow the use of WeChat via webpage access项目地址: https://gitcode.com/gh_mirrors/we/wechat-need-web还在为无法在浏览器中正常使用微信网页版而烦恼吗wechat-need-web是一款基于Chrome扩展Manifest V3规范开发的开源插件能够智能绕过微信网页版的访问限制让你在Chrome、Edge和Firefox等现代浏览器中享受完整的微信功能体验。无论你是需要在公司受限网络环境下使用微信还是希望在公共电脑上临时登录账号这款插件都能提供专业的技术解决方案。场景化问题为什么浏览器中的微信网页版总是无法访问许多用户在日常工作中都会遇到这样的困境公司电脑禁止安装任何第三方软件但工作需要又必须使用微信进行沟通。传统的微信桌面客户端需要本地安装权限而微信网页版却常常显示请在微信客户端打开链接或直接无法加载。这种情况在企业网络环境、公共电脑或受限制的设备上尤为常见。核心痛点分析企业IT策略限制软件安装权限微信官方对网页版访问的严格管控浏览器环境与原生客户端的差异临时使用场景下的便捷性需求wechat-need-web插件让微信网页版在浏览器中完全可用支持聊天、文件传输等核心功能技术原理智能请求重写机制揭秘wechat-need-web的核心技术基于浏览器最新的declarativeNetRequestAPI通过声明式网络请求规则实现智能拦截和请求头重写。这种设计不仅符合Chrome扩展Manifest V3的安全规范还能在Firefox等现代浏览器中稳定运行。核心实现逻辑架构// src/const.ts 中的关键配置 export const WECHAT_HEADERS: Readonly{ [key: string]: any; } { extspam: Go8FCIkFEokFCggwMDAwMDAwMRAGGvAESySibk50w5Wb3uTl2c2h64jVVrV7gNs06GFlWplHQbY/5FfiO1yH4ykCyNPWKXmcowfQzK5R98D3so7rJ5LmGFvBLjGceleySrc3SOf2Pc1gVehzJgODeS0lDL3/I/0S2SSE98YgKleq6Uqx6ndTy9yaL9qFxJL7eiA/R3SEfTaW1SBoSITIuEEkXffPv8NHOk7N57rcGk1w0ZzRrQDkXTOXFN2iHYIzAAZPIOY45LshA4slpgnDiaOvRtlQYCt97nmPLuTipOJ8Qc5pM7ZsOsAPPrCQL7nK0I7aPrFDF0q4ziUUKettzW8MrAaiVfmbD1/VkmLNVqqZVvBCtRblXb5FHmtS8FxnqCzYP4WFvz3T0TcrOqwLX1M/DQvcHaGGw0B0y4bZMs7lVScGBFxMj3vbFi2SRKbKhaitxHfYHAOAa0X7/MSS0RNAjdwoyGHeOepXOKYh3iHeqCvgOH6LOifdHf/1aaZNwSkGotYnYScW8Yx63LnSwba7hESrtPa/huRmB9KWvMCKbDThL/nne14hnL277EDCSocPu3rOSYjuB9gKSOdVmWsj9Dxb/iZIeS6AiG29Esm/eUacSba0k8wn5HhHg9d4tIcixrxveflc8vi2/wNQGVFNsGO6tB5WF0xf/plngOvQ1/ivGV/C1Qpdhzznh0ExAVJ6dwzNg7qIEBawBzTJTUuRcPk92Sn6QDn2Pu3mpONaEumacjW4w6ipPnPwg2TfywJjeEcpSZaP4Q3YV5HG8D6UjWA4GSkBKculWpdCMadx0usMomsSS/74QgpYqcPkmamB4nVv1JxczYITIqItIKjD35IGKAUwAA, client-version: 2.0.0, }; export const WECHAT_URLS: Readonlystring[] [ https://wx.qq.com/*, https://web.weixin.qq.com/*, https://web.wechat.com/*, https://web1.wechat.com/*, https://web2.wechat.com/*, https://wx2.qq.com/*, https://wx8.qq.com/* ];插件通过拦截所有微信相关域名如wx.qq.com、web.weixin.qq.com等的请求并自动添加必要的请求头信息让服务器认为请求来自官方微信客户端。extspam字段包含加密的客户端特征信息而client-version则伪装成微信2.0.0版本客户端这两个关键字段的组合成功绕过了微信服务器的访问验证。安全架构设计对比特性传统代理方案wechat-need-web方案数据处理经过第三方服务器完全本地浏览器处理隐私保护存在数据泄露风险零数据收集无远程传输技术实现复杂的网络代理浏览器原生API实现合规性可能违反企业安全策略符合Manifest V3规范插件采用微信品牌配色和设计语言确保视觉一致性实战部署跨浏览器兼容性解决方案Chrome/Edge浏览器部署流程获取项目源代码git clone https://gitcode.com/gh_mirrors/we/wechat-need-web cd wechat-need-web构建插件文件npm install npm run build构建过程会生成两个独立的目录dist/chrome- Chrome和Edge浏览器专用版本dist/firefox- Firefox浏览器专用版本浏览器加载扩展访问chrome://extensions/或edge://extensions/开启开发者模式点击加载已解压的扩展程序选择dist/chrome目录Firefox特殊配置要点由于Firefox的扩展API与Chrome存在差异插件在Firefox版本中需要额外处理// src/lib.ts 中的Firefox适配代码 if (this.platform PLATFORM.firefox) { m.permissions!.push(scripting); m.content_scripts [ { matches: [...WECHAT_URLS], js: [static/firefox/firefox.js], run_at: document_start } ]; }Firefox用户需要在附加组件管理页面about:addons中手动分配必要的权限确保插件能够正常拦截和修改网络请求。企业级应用场景与最佳实践多账号管理策略对于需要同时管理多个微信账号的用户推荐以下配置方案浏览器配置文件分离法为每个微信账号创建独立的浏览器配置文件每个配置文件安装独立的插件实例避免账号会话冲突和数据混淆隐私模式应用在隐私窗口中登录次要账号关闭浏览器时自动清除所有会话数据防止账号信息在设备上残留企业IT管理建议管理维度推荐方案注意事项统一部署通过企业浏览器策略推送确保所有员工使用相同版本版本控制建立内部更新机制定期检查GitHub仓库更新安全审计审查插件源代码确保符合企业安全标准使用培训提供操作指南文档强调风险意识和合规使用黑白对比设计确保在各种背景下都能清晰显示风险控制与合规使用指南重要提示使用第三方插件可能导致微信账号被腾讯官方警告。根据项目README.md中的警告信息已有用户报告因此类插件导致账号被限制的情况。风险评估矩阵风险等级潜在影响缓解措施高风险账号被永久封禁避免使用主账号使用备用账号测试中风险账号功能受限定期检查账号状态及时切换方案低风险临时访问限制清除浏览器缓存重新登录安全使用建议账号隔离原则使用专门的测试账号进行初步验证重要业务账号谨慎使用定期备份聊天记录技术风险控制仅在必要时启用插件使用后及时禁用或卸载关注微信官方政策变化企业合规要求咨询企业IT部门意见评估是否符合公司安全政策建立使用审批流程故障排查与技术优化常见问题解决指南当插件无法正常工作时可以按照以下排查流程进行检查诊断流程图插件未生效 → 检查扩展管理页面 → 确认插件已启用 ↓ 浏览器缓存问题 → 清除微信相关网站数据 ↓ 网络请求拦截失败 → 检查开发者工具Console标签 ↓ 权限配置问题 → 重新分配浏览器权限 ↓ 版本兼容性问题 → 更新插件到最新版本性能优化建议资源占用控制插件仅在访问微信网页时激活使用声明式API减少运行时开销避免与其他网络请求插件冲突兼容性测试定期测试主流浏览器版本兼容性关注Manifest V3规范更新及时适配浏览器API变化技术架构深度解析模块化设计思想wechat-need-web采用清晰的模块化架构每个文件都有明确的职责src/const.ts- 常量定义和配置管理src/manifest.json- 扩展配置文件src/index.ts- 构建流程主入口src/lib.ts- 核心逻辑实现src/utils.ts- 工具函数集合这种设计使得项目易于维护和扩展开发者可以根据需要修改特定模块而不影响整体功能。跨平台构建系统项目使用TypeScript编写通过统一的构建脚本生成不同浏览器平台的扩展包// package.json 中的构建脚本 scripts: { build: npm run build:chrome npm run build:firefox, build:chrome: ts-node ./src/index.ts chrome, build:firefox: ts-node ./src/index.ts firefox }构建系统会根据目标平台自动调整manifest配置和资源文件确保每个浏览器版本都能获得最佳兼容性。收获总结与下一步行动通过本文的深度解析你已经掌握了wechat-need-web插件的核心技术原理、部署方法和最佳实践。现在你已经了解✅核心机制基于declarativeNetRequest API的智能请求重写✅安全优势本地处理、零数据收集的隐私保护设计✅部署流程跨浏览器兼容的构建和安装方案✅风险控制客观评估使用风险并采取相应措施✅企业应用多账号管理和统一部署的最佳实践立即行动建议技术验证使用测试账号在安全环境中验证功能风险评估根据自身需求评估使用风险等级部署实施按照本文指南完成插件部署持续关注订阅项目更新及时获取安全修复进阶学习路径如果你对浏览器扩展开发感兴趣可以进一步学习Chrome Extension Manifest V3 官方文档declarativeNetRequest API 详细规范TypeScript在浏览器扩展中的应用跨浏览器扩展开发最佳实践wechat-need-web作为一个开源项目不仅提供了实用的功能解决方案也展示了现代浏览器扩展开发的最佳实践。无论你是需要解决实际使用问题还是希望学习浏览器扩展开发技术这个项目都值得深入研究和实践。记住技术工具的价值在于合理使用。在享受wechat-need-web带来的便利同时请务必遵守相关平台的使用条款确保在合规的前提下提升工作效率。【免费下载链接】wechat-need-web让微信网页版可用 / Allow the use of WeChat via webpage access项目地址: https://gitcode.com/gh_mirrors/we/wechat-need-web创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考